#611d37 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#611d37 is composed of 38% red, 11.4%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.1% magenta, 43.3%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 337.1 degrees, a saturation of 54% and a lightness of 24.7%. #611d37 color hex could be obtained by blending #c23a6e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#611d37 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#611d37 has RGB values of R:97, G:29,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.43,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6364471.
